Mooney M20E N79376
21 April 1965 · Sugarland Tex, Texas, United States · No injuries
Summary
On 21 April 1965 at about 07:00 local time, a Mooney M20E registered N79376 was involved in an accident during the landing phase of flight near Sugarland Tex, Texas, United States. One person was on board and nobody was injured. The aircraft was substantially damaged. No probable cause statement is available for this record.
